Although it probably plummeted off your radar around the time “My Humps” and “Don’ Cha” were topping the charts, the MG TF remains in production. Well, kind of – the factory was idled last year, but ...
Plans to resurrect production of the MG TF appear to have new life--again. Shanghai Automotive Industry Corp., the Chinese owners of the storied British marque MG, said on Thursday, May 8, that 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results